The landscape of international trade is continuously evolving, with new discussions emerging that could significantly alter the dynamics within North America. One of the most pressing topics currently is the potential departure of the United States from the United States-Mexico-Canada Agreement (USMCA). This article delves into the implications of such a move, particularly for the automotive parts sector, which is a critical component of the economy.

The Current State of the USMCA

Since its implementation, the USMCA has aimed to strengthen trade relations between the three member countries: the United States, Canada, and Mexico. This agreement has brought about several key changes to existing trade practices, such as:

  • Stricter labor standards
  • Increased automotive parts content requirements
  • Enhanced intellectual property protections

The agreement was designed to create a more balanced trade framework, especially in the automotive industry, which relies heavily on cross-border supply chains. With the USMCA, automotive manufacturers have benefited from reduced tariffs and improved market access.

Potential Consequences of a US Exit

If the US were to withdraw from the USMCA, the ramifications could be substantial. Here’s what could unfold:

Economic Impacts on the Automotive Sector

The automotive industry is one of the largest sectors affected by trade agreements. The USMCA has established a foundation for competitive pricing and access to a robust supply chain. A US exit could lead to:

  • Increased tariffs on automotive parts, leading to higher costs for consumers.
  • Disruption in supply chains that rely on seamless cross-border transportation.
  • Loss of competitive advantage over foreign manufacturers who benefit from their own trade agreements.

Political Considerations and Negotiation Dynamics

The political climate also plays a significant role in this discussion. A departure from the USMCA could be influenced by various factors:

  • Domestic political pressures to prioritize national interests.
  • Global economic shifts and trade tensions that may prompt a reevaluation of existing agreements.
  • Negotiation strategies employed in upcoming international trade discussions.

As the Biden administration navigates its trade policy, the USMCA remains a cornerstone in discussions about economic relations with Canada and Mexico. The potential for change brings uncertainty, making it a critical topic for stakeholders in the automotive sector.
